A reaction mechanism for the formation of these scarcely investigated thiazole derivatives is formulated in Scheme 3:1,3-Dipolar azide cycloaddition onto the C=S group of 2 leads to the 1 : 1 adduct C. Successive elimination of N, and S yields 6, probably uiu an intermediate thiaziridine E.
ChemInform Abstract Organic azides (II) react with the thiazolethiones (I) in toluene at 90 rc C to give the thiazolimines (III). A reaction mechanism for the formation of these scarcely investigated thiazole derivatives is discussed in detail.
